Easter Island

Easter Island Rapa Nui, is a Chilean island in the southeastern Pacific Ocean, at the southeasternmost point of the Polynesian Triangle in Oceania. Easter Island is famous for its 887 surviving statues, called moai which were created by the early Rapa Nui people. In 1995, UNESCO named Easter Island a World Heritage Site.
